How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Peachtree Corners?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Peachtree Corners Studio Apartments | $1,906 | $1,074 | $4,816 |
Peachtree Corners 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,555 | $901 | $4,364 |
Peachtree Corners 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,996 | $1,155 | $6,385 |
Peachtree Corners 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,462 | $1,429 | $7,950 |
Peachtree Corners 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,105 | $2,290 | $3,971 |

Getting Around Peachtree Corners, GA
Walk Score®
39 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
28 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
1 / 100
Minimal Transit
It may be possible to get on a bus

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Peachtree Corners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Peachtree Corners with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Peachtree Corners is at Avana Woods listed at $1,155.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Peachtree Corners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Peachtree Corners is $1,996.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Peachtree Corners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Peachtree Corners is a 1,756 square feet unit starting from $3,325 at The Averly East Village.
What is the average size for Peachtree Corners 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Peachtree Corners is currently 1,226 sq ft.
